The first planetary gear set PG1 is a double pinion planetary gear set, and includes a first sun gear S1, a first planet carrier PC1, and a first ring gear R1. A pinion gear P1, engaged with both the first ring gear R1 and the first sun gear S1, is connected to and carried by the first planet carrier PC1. The first sun gear S1 is a fixedly connected member, the first planet carrier PC1 is an input member, and the first ring gear R1 is a variably connected member.
The second planetary gear set PG2 is a Ravigneaux planetary gear set, i.e. it includes a single carrier containing two sets of planet pinions: long pinions and short pinions. Each pinion set includes three pinions, each pinion being mutually spaced angularly about a central axis, each short pinion meshing with a corresponding long pinion. It includes two sun gears, a short sun gear meshing with the three short pinions, and a long sun gear meshing with the three long pinions. It includes one ring gear, which meshes with the three long pinions. Both planet pinion sets are supported for rotation on the carrier. Each long pinion is in mesh with a short pinion, the ring gear, and the long sun gear. Each short pinion is in mesh with a long pinion and the short sun gear.
Planetary gear set PG2 includes a Ravigneaux ring gear R2, a Ravigneaux planet carrier PC2, and first and second Ravigneaux sun gears S2 and S3. A second pinion gear P2, engaged with both the first Ravigneaux sun gear S2 and the Ravigneaux ring gear R2, and a third pinion gear P3, engaged with both the second Ravigneaux sun gear S3 and the Ravigneaux ring gear R2, are connected to and carried by the Ravigneaux planet carrier PC2. The Ravigneaux ring gear R2 always acts as an output member.
The power train further includes an input shaft 100 for receiving torque from an engine (not shown), an output gear 200 for outputting torque from the power train, a transmission case 300, a first brake B1 for variably stopping the Ravigneaux planet carrier PC2, a second brake B2 for variably stopping the first Ravigneaux sun gear S2, a first clutch C1 for integrally rotating the first planetary gear set PG1, a second clutch C2 for variably connecting the second Ravigneaux sun gear S3 to the input shaft 100, a third clutch C3 for variably connecting the first Ravigneaux sun gear S2 to the input shaft 100, and a fourth clutch C4 for variably connecting the first ring gear R1 to the Ravigneaux ring gear R2.

Hereinafter, an up-shifting processes of a power train of an automatic transmission according to the first exemplary embodiment of the present invention will be described in detail.
In the shifting process from the first forward speed D1 to the second forward speed D2, the first brake B1 and the third clutch C3 are released, and the second brake B2 and the second clutch C2 are operated.
In the shifting process from the second forward speed D2 to the third forward speed D3, the second brake B2 and the second clutch C2 are released, and the first brake B1 and the fourth clutch C4 are operated.
In the shifting process from the third forward speed D3 to the fourth forward speed D4, the first brake B1 and the fourth clutch C4 are released, and the second brake B2 and the first clutch C1 are operated.
In the shifting process from the fourth forward speed D4 to the fifth forward speed D5, the second brake B2 is released, and the fourth clutch C4 is operated.
In the shifting process from the fifth forward speed D5 to the sixth forward speed D6, the first clutch C1 is released, and the second brake B2 is operated.
Down-shifting processes are reverse processes of the up-shifting processes according to the first ex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
Hereinafter, skip down-shifting processes according to the first exemplary embodiment of the present invention will be described.
In the skip down-shifting process from the sixth forward speed D6 to the fourth forward speed D4, the fourth clutch C4 is released, and the first clutch C1 is operated.
In the skip down-shifting process from the fifth forward speed D5 to the third forward speed D3, the first clutch C1 is released, and the first brake B1 is operated.
In the skip down-shifting process from the fourth forward speed D4 to the second forward speed D2, the first clutch C1 is released, and the second clutch C2 is operated.
In the skip down-shifting process from the third forward speed D3 to the first forward speed D1, the fourth clutch C4 is released, and the third clutch C3 is operated.
In the skip down-shifting process from the sixth forward speed D6 to the third forward speed D3, the second brake B2 is released, and the first brake B1 is operated.
In the skip down-shifting process from the fifth forward speed D5 to the second forward speed D2, the first and fourth clutches C1 and C4 are released, and the second brake B2 and the second clutch C2 are operated.
In the skip down-shifting process from the fourth forward speed D4 to the first forward speed D1, the second brake B2 and the first clutch C1 are released, and the first brake B1 and the third clutch C3 are operated.
Skip up-shifting processes are reverse processes of the skip down-shifting processes according to the first exemplary embodiment of the present invention.
Accordingly, the first sun gear S1 is set to a first node N1, the first ring gear R1 is set to a second node N2, the first planet carrier PC1 is set to a third node N3, the second Ravigneaux sun gear S3 is set to a fourth node N4, the Ravigneaux planet carrier PC2 is set to a fifth node N5, the Ravigneaux ring gear R2 is set to a sixth node N6, the first Ravigneaux sun gear S2 is set to a seventh node N7.
As described above, the third node N3 of the first planet carrier PC1 always acts as the input member by being fixedly connected to the input shaft 100.
The first node N1 of the first sun gear S1 is variably connected to the input shaft 100 via the first clutch C1, the fourth node N4 of the second Ravigneaux sun gear S3 is variably connected to the input shaft 100 via the second clutch C2, and the seventh node N7 of the first Ravigneaux sun gear S2 is variably connected to the input shaft 100 via the third clutch C3. Therefore, a rotational speed of the engine input through the input shaft 100 is transmitted to the first, fourth, and seventh nodes N1, N4, and N7 by operations of the first, second, and third clutches C1, C2, and C3, respectively.
In addition, the first sun gear S1 is fixedly connected to the Ravigneaux planet carrier PC2. Therefore, the first node N1 and the fifth node N5 rotate with the same rotational speed.
In addition, the Ravigneaux planet carrier PC2 is variably connected to the transmission case 300 via the first brake B1, and the first Ravigneaux sun gear S2 is variably connected to the transmission case 300 via the second brake B2. Therefore, the fifth node N5 and the seventh node N7 are variably stopped by operations of the first brake B1 and the second brake B2, respectively.
Hereinafter, formation of each speed by the power train of an automatic transmission according to the first embodiment of the present invention will be described in detail, with reference to
In the first forward speed D1, the seventh node N7 rotates with the same rotational speed as the input shaft 100 since the third clutch C3 is operated. In addition, the fifth node N5 is stationary since the first brake B1 is operated. Therefore, the first forward speed D1 is achieved at the sixth node N6 that is the output member.
In the second forward speed D2, the fourth node N4 rotates with the same rotational speed of the input shaft 100 since the second clutch C2 is operated. In addition, the seventh node N7 is stationary since the second brake B2 is operated. Therefore, the second forward speed D2 is achieved at the sixth node N6 that is the Ravigneaux ring gear R2, i.e. the output member.
In the third forward speed D3, the fifth node N5 is stationary since the first brake B1 is operated. In this case, the first node N1, which is fixedly connected to the fifth node N5, is also stationary. In addition, the third node N3 rotates with the same rotational speed as the input shaft 100 since the third node N3 is fixedly connected to the input shaft 100. Therefore, the second node N2 rotates with a reduced rotational speed by an operation of the first planetary gear set PG1. In addition, the reduced rotational speed of the second node N2 is transmitted to the sixth node N6 since the fourth clutch C4 is operated. Therefore, the third forward speed D3 is achieved at the sixth node N6 that is the output member.
In the fourth forward speed D4, the first node N1 rotates with the same rotational speed as the input shaft 100 since the first clutch C1 is operated. In addition, the seventh node N7 is stationary since the second brake B2 is operated. In addition, the fifth node N5, which is fixedly connected to the first node N1, rotates with the same rotational speed as the input shaft 100. Therefore, the fourth forward speed D4 is achieved at the sixth node N6 that is the output member.
In the fifth forward speed D5, the first node N1 rotates with the same rotational speed as the input shaft 100 since the first clutch C1 is operated. In addition, the third node N3, which is fixedly connected to the input shaft 100, rotates with the same rotational speed of the input shaft 100. Therefore, the second node N2 also rotates with the same rotational speed as the input shaft 100. In addition, the sixth node N6, which is connected to the second node N2, rotates with the same rotational speed as the input shaft 100 since the fourth clutch C4 is operated. Therefore, the fifth forward speed D5 is achieved at the sixth node N6 that is the output member.
In the sixth forward speed D6, the third node N3 rotates with the same rotational speed as the input shaft 100. Therefore, the second node N2 rotates with a speed that is larger that the rotational speed of the input shaft 100 by the operation of the first planetary gear set PG1. In addition, the sixth node N6, which is connected to the second node N2 rotates with the speed of the second node N2 since the fourth clutch C4 is operated. Therefore, the sixth forward speed D6 is achieved at the sixth node N6 that is the output member. In addition, the seventh node N7 is stationary since the second brake B2 is operated.
In the first reverse speed R, the fourth node N4 rotates with the same rotational speed as the input shaft 100 since the second clutch C2 is operated. In addition, the fifth node N5 is stationary since the first brake B1 is operated. Therefore, the first reverse speed R is achieved at the sixth node N6 that is the output member.

According to exemplary embodiments of the present invention, six forward speeds and one reverse speed are attained by using two planetary gear sets, four clutches, and two brakes.
